Rafa is a typical Andalusian boy who has never left Seville as he has everything that matters for him there: wine, grease and women. Suddenly everything changes when he meets the first woman to reject him: Amaia, a basque girl.
Rafa, determined to seduce her, travels to a little village in Euskadi where the only way Amaia is going to pay attention to him is by pretending to be basque.
